tp官方下载安卓最新版本2024-tp官方下载最新版本/安卓通用版/2024最新版-tp(TPWallet)官网|你的通用数字钱包
TP失效怎么解决?综合分析与落地方案
一、先判断:TP失效究竟是哪一类问题
“TP失效”在不同场景含义不同,常见可归为四类:
1)连接类失效:网关、RPC、节点同步或鉴权超时导致无法提交交易/签名。
2)支付类失效:便捷支付平台在某链上无法回调、订单状态卡住、风控拦截或手续费策略不一致。
3)合约与DApp类失效:热门DApp合约版本升级、ABI不匹配、额度/权限变更、合约暂停或预言机/价格源异常。
4)跨链与代币类失效:代币映射、桥接通道、跨链消息确认超时,或侧链互操作规则变化导致资产不可用。
因此,解决前需要做“定位—归因—验证—回滚/修复”的闭环:
- 采集日志:浏览器/节点/支付网关/合约事件的时间线。
- 对齐链上状态:确认交易是否上链、回执结果、事件是否触发。
- 检查配置:RPC、Gas策略、回调URL、签名域名、白名单与权限。
- 验证依赖:价格源/预言机、跨链消息、代币合约地址与精度。
二、便捷支付平台:优先恢复“可用路径”
当TP失效影响支付体验时,第一目标是恢复订单可流转。建议采用“多通道兜底 + 状态机治理”。
1)多通道兜底策略
- 多RPC冗余:同一链配置多个RPC,按延迟与成功率动态切换。
- 多回调路径:订单状态回调支持主备通道;回调失败不直接终止,而进入“重试队列”。
- 降级支付能力:若某链拥堵,可切换到更稳定的全局路由(例如先走聚合路由或备用侧链)。
2)支付状态机治理
将订单状态设计为可恢复结构:
- 已创建→已预授权/已扣款→链上确认中→已完成/失败→可回补。
- 任何阶段失败都记录可重放参数(订单号、链ID、代币合约、手续费、gas上限、回调签名)。

- 支持幂等回写:避免“重复回调导致双花或状态错乱”。
3)风控与手续费一致性
TP失效常被误判为“交易失败”。应检查:
- 风控策略是否把某类交易误拦截(额度、地址标签、异常国家/地区)。
- 手续费/Gas估算是否与链实际波动不匹配(尤其跨链或侧链)。
- 代币最小转账单位、精度与舍入策略是否一致。
三、热门DApp:围绕合约版本与交互兼容做修复
热门DApp往往更新快,TP失效可能来自“前端或集成侧未同步”。修复建议:
1)ABI与合约地址校验
- 前端/服务端集成需拉取合约元数据并校验版本号。
- ABI变化要做兼容层:旧字段映射到新字段,或提供适配器。

2)合约运行状态检测
- 查询合约暂停/冻结/白名单开关。
- 检查权限合约:owner/role变更是否导致路由失败。
3)价格源与依赖服务
- 若DApp涉及借贷、兑换或预言机定价,预言机异常会触发回滚。
- 建议引入“价格源降级”:允许在短时失效时切换备用预言机或使用TWAP缓存。
4)前端签名与链ID一致
- 链ID/网络参数错配是常见根因:签名域名(EIP-155)与RPC链ID必须一致。
- 对钱包SDK做版本兼容,避免“签名成功但交易被拒”。
四、技术整合方案:用“观察—路由—治理”架构重建可靠性
要长期解决TP失效,建议采用“统一观测 + 智能路由 + 治理闭环”。
1)统一观测(Observability)
- 节点侧:交易提交耗时、区块高度滞后、失败码分布。
- 支付侧:网关吞吐、回调成功率、重试队列堆积、拒付原因。
- 合约侧:事件触发率、revert原因分类、Gas消耗分布。
- 跨链侧:消息发送/确认/完成的延迟与失败原因。
2)智能路由(Smart Routing)
- 多链/多侧链路由:根据拥堵、费用、成功率动态选择路径。
- 多提供商路由:在全球科技支付平台对接时,选择成功率最高的子路由。
- 交易前仿真(simulation):提交前用eth_call/模拟器预估失败,减少无效上链。
3)治理与自动回滚
- 设定阈值:当失败率超过阈值自动降级到备用通道。
- A/B策略:对不同DApp路径采用灰度发布。
- 自动回补:对卡住的订单,自动从链上/桥上查询状态并完成补偿。
五、专业视察:建立“复盘与验收”流程
“专业视察”不是走流程,而是把失效原因结构化,并形成可验证的验收标准。
1)视察清单
- 是否为单链问题还是跨链问题。
- 是否为支付网关问题还是合约交互问题。
- 是否为代币精度/映射问题。
- 是否为回调/鉴权签名问题。
- 是否为侧链互操作契约或中继器策略变化。
2)复盘产出物
- 根因RCA(时间线+日志证据)。
- 失败码字典与处置手册。
- 修复后的验收脚本:回放失败订单、模拟跨链消息、检查事件一致性。
- 监控看板:失败率、平均确认时长、回调成功率、跨链完成率。
六、全球科技支付平台:从对接到韧性升级
若你面向全球用户,TP失效可能涉及地域网络、合规与多通道资金结算。
1)全球路由与可用性
- 采用就近接入策略与边缘节点缓存。
- 对RPC/支付网关做地域冗余,避免单点拥塞。
2)合规与风控策略分层
- 合规规则按地区与代币类型分层配置。
- 将“交易被风控”与“链上执行失败”分开统计,避免误导排障。
3)统一代币目录(Token Registry)
- 所有代币(包括稳定币、代币化资产、Gas代币)必须统一登记:合约地址、精度、最小转账单位、白名单状态。
- 对外提供“代币是否可交易/可兑换”的状态查询接口。
七、代币:围绕映射、精度与支付额度做防错
代币相关的TP失效最典型:地址错、精度错、额度错、桥映射错。
1)代币映射与权限
- 确保全链/侧链映射表一致,避免“主网代币映射到侧链错误合约”。
- 检查代币授权(allowance)、额度(spend cap)与黑白名单。
2)精度与舍入
- 前后端统一使用同一精度策略;对小数截断要可预期。
- 在展示层与链上层使用同一单位转换库。
3)最小确认与幂等
- 对充值/兑换类交易设定最小确认数,防止链重组造成状态回写错误。
- 订单号/nonce幂等锁,防止重复处理。
八、侧链互操作:跨链TP失效的关键抓手
当TP失效表现为“跨链后资产不到账/不可用”,应重点检查侧链互操作。
1)中继器与消息确认机制
- 核实跨链消息是否已发送、是否已被验证、是否已完成执行。
- 针对消息失败提供重放能力(在安全条件满足时)。
2)通道与合约升级兼容
- 侧链互操作协议升级后,旧版本合约可能无法解析新消息格式。
- 建议提供消息版本号兼容层(V1/V2消息解析)。
3)失败补偿与资金安全
- 设计“失败即回退/失败即补偿”的机制:若执行失败,确保资产不会悬空。
- 对跨链失败进行分级处置:可自动重试 vs 需要人工介入。
九、落地建议:从短期止血到长期升级
短期(1-2天)
- 搭建多RPC与多回调兜底,恢复支付闭环。
- 对热门DApp检查ABI/链ID/合约暂停状态。
- 建立订单回补脚本,解卡住的队列。
中期(1-4周)
- 引入统一观测与智能路由。
- 建立代币目录与精度/权限校验服务。
- 完成跨链消息与侧链互操作的监控看板。
长期(1-3个月)
- 形成“专业视察 + RCA + 自动回滚”的治理体系。
- 完成侧链互操作的版本兼容与失败补偿演练。
- 将全球科技支付平台的对接能力模块化,提升可扩展性。
十、结论:TP失效不是单点故障,而是系统韧性问题
TP失效的本质通常不是“某个按钮坏了”,而是支付链路、DApp交互、代币映射与侧链互操作在某个环节失配。通过便捷支付平台的状态机治理、热门DApp的合约兼容、技术整合方案的观察—路由—治理,以及对侧链互操作的消息确认与失败补偿,你可以把一次故障变成可复用的工程能力。
如果你能补充:你遇到TP失效发生在哪个链/哪个DApp/错误码或日志片段,我可以把上述方案进一步收敛到“具体排查步骤 + 可能根因排序 + 修复优先级”。
评论